Pyridines are aromatic heterocyclic organic compounds consisting of a six-membered ring with one nitrogen atom and five carbon atoms. These versatile compounds are fundamental in scientific research due to their wide array of chemical properties and applications across multiple disciplines. In organic chemistry, pyridines are extensively used as solvents and reagents, playing a crucial role in the synthesis of complex molecules, including agrochemicals, and dyes. Their unique structure and reactivity make them valuable intermediates in numerous chemical reactions, such as nucleophilic substitutions and cross-coupling reactions. In coordination chemistry, pyridines serve as important ligands, forming stable complexes with metal ions, which are essential for studying metal-catalyzed reactions and developing new catalytic processes. Environmental scientists study pyridines to understand their behavior and transformation in natural and contaminated environments, as they are common byproducts of industrial processes and can impact soil and water quality. Additionally, pyridines are used in the study of molecular biology and biochemistry, where their derivatives are involved in the structure and function of vital biomolecules like NADH and NADPH, which are critical for cellular metabolism and energy transfer. The exploration of pyridine-containing compounds also extends to materials science, where they contribute to the development of advanced materials with specific electronic, optical, and mechanical properties. Researchers employ pyridines to create polymers, liquid crystals, and organic semiconductors, expanding the potential for innovative applications in electronics and photonics.
